Exploring Computer Science Degree Programs In Vacaville, California
Vacaville, California, offers an appealing environment for students considering a Bachelor’s degree in Computer Science. Located in the heart of California's tech hub, Vacaville strikes a balance between small-town charm and proximity to major metropolitan areas like San Francisco and Sacramento. This confluence of urban and suburban life provides students with access to cutting-edge technology companies and vibrant culture.
The local education scene promotes hands-on learning and strong industry partnerships, ensuring that students receive not just theoretical knowledge but practical experience. Local schools often emphasize project-based learning, internships, and collaborative efforts with regional businesses, which solidifies their graduates' readiness for the workforce.
In addition, the living conditions in Vacaville are appealing for college students. Affordable housing, recreational parks, and a friendly community enhance the college experience beyond academics. Also, local amenities such as cafes, libraries, and study lounges provide comfortable spaces for collaborative work and individual study.
Students pursuing Computer Science in Vacaville can engage with innovative coursework that covers vital subjects such as programming, algorithms, data structures, and cybersecurity, often led by professors with industry experience. The community also fosters networking opportunities through events, workshops, and seminars, linking students with professionals who can guide and mentor them as they enter the job market.
Furthermore, the strategic location of Vacaville offers quick access to tech giants and start-ups in nearby cities, enriching internship and job prospects for Computer Science students. This dual advantage of quality education and industry accessibility makes Vacaville a strategic and attractive choice for aspiring computer scientists.
Below are the top ranked computer science bachelor's degree programs in the surrounding areas of Vacaville, California
Common Admission Requirements For Computer Science Degree ProgramsIn Vacaville, California
When applying to Computer Science Bachelor degree programs in Vacaville, California, prospective students should be aware of the common admission requirements:
- High School Diploma or Equivalent: A diploma from an accredited high school or GED is typically required.
- GPA Requirements: Most programs require a minimum GPA, usually around 2.5 to 3.0 on a 4.0 scale.
- Standardized Test Scores: Some schools may require SAT or ACT scores, though many have adopted test-optional policies.
- Prerequisite Coursework: Students should ideally have completed courses in mathematics (algebra, calculus), computer science (if available), and science (physics or chemistry), which can help establish a solid foundation.
- Letters of Recommendation: Some programs ask for one or two letters of recommendation from teachers, mentors, or employers who can vouch for the student’s skills and character.
- Personal Statement or Essay: A personal statement is often part of the application, allowing students to express their passion for technology and their career aspirations.
- Interview: Some schools may conduct interviews to assess a candidate’s fit within the program and the institution.
Meeting these admission requirements is essential for prospective students to secure their place in a Computer Science program at a Vacaville institution.
Cost & Financial Aid Options For Computer Science Degree Programs In Vacaville, California
Understanding the cost of pursuing a Bachelor's degree in Computer Science is crucial for students in Vacaville, California.
Tuition Fees:
- Public Universities: Tuition typically ranges from $7,000 to $15,000 per year for in-state students.
- Private Institutions: Tuition can range from $20,000 to $50,000 annually.
Additional Costs:
- Books and Supplies: Expect to budget around $1,000 to $1,500 per year.
- Living Expenses: Rent and food may add an extra $12,000 to $24,000 annually, depending on lifestyle.
Financial Aid Options:
- Federal Financial Aid: Students can apply for federal grants, like the Pell Grant, and student loans through the Free Application for Federal Student Aid (FAFSA).
- State Grants: California offers state-funded financial assistance programs for residents, such as the Cal Grant.
- Institutional Scholarships: Many universities offer scholarships based on merit, financial need, or specific criteria like community involvement or leadership skills.
- Private Scholarships: Numerous organizations offer scholarships for students pursuing degrees in Computer Science.
Work-Study Programs: Many institutions provide part-time work opportunities that allow students to gain experience while helping with tuition costs.
For detailed information on specific programs and application procedures, students should refer to financial aid offices at their chosen institutions.
Frequently Asked Questions (FAQs) About Computer Science Degree Programs In Vacaville, California
What schools in Vacaville offer Computer Science Bachelor degrees?
- Various institutions in and near Vacaville offer Computer Science programs, including community colleges and university branches.
What are the average tuition costs for a Computer Science program?
- Tuition typically ranges from $7,000 to $50,000 depending on the institution type.
What is the duration of a Computer Science Bachelor’s program?
- Most programs take four years to complete if attending full-time.
Are there online Computer Science degree options available?
- Yes, several institutions offer hybrid or fully online degree programs.
Do I need a background in computer science to apply?
- Not necessarily; many programs accept students without prior computer science coursework.
What types of financial aid are available?
- Students can access federal grants, state funding, scholarships, and work-study programs.
What job placements do graduates typically find?
- Graduates often find roles as software developers, data scientists, and web developers in various industries.
Are internships available while studying?
- Yes, many local schools have partnerships with companies offering internships.
What skills will I gain during the program?
- Technical skills in programming, algorithms, database management, and cybersecurity are emphasized.
How can I apply to the Computer Science programs?
- Students can typically apply online through the respective school's admissions portal.